Our Commodities and Global Markets businesses provide risk management, lending and financing, and physical execution and logistics services across the energy, metals, and agricultural sectors globally. The division also offers commodity-based index products to institutional investors.
As part of the Compliance Division within our Risk Management Group, this highly visible role acts to support this business area and provide compliance advice and support.

In this role you will be responsible for ensuring activities comply with applicable rules and regulations. You will leverage your compliance experience to develop and advise on policies, processes, and procedures. There will also be opportunities for you to support the business with new initiatives and provide a range of compliance training to ensure robust controls are in place. You will also be required to contribute to ad-hoc projects within the broader regional and global compliance teams as required.

In our Risk Management Group, you will be part of an independent, and centralised function, responsible for independent and objective review and challenge, oversight, monitoring and reporting in relation to Macquarie’s material risks. Our divisions include Compliance, Credit, Financial Crime Risk, Internal Audit, Market Risk, Operational Risk, Prudential Risk, and Risk Management Group Central.
